Promoting Accessible Healthcare for the Latino Community

The Latino Task Force is a dedicated organization that aims to improve the health and well-being of the Latino community. With a focus on promoting accessible healthcare, the task force has implemented various initiatives to address the unique challenges faced by Latinos in accessing quality healthcare services.

One of the key initiatives undertaken by the Latino Task Force is the establishment of community health clinics. These clinics are strategically located in areas with a high concentration of Latino residents, ensuring that healthcare services are easily accessible to those who need them the most. By bringing healthcare services closer to the community, the task force aims to eliminate barriers such as transportation and language that often prevent Latinos from seeking timely medical care.

In addition to physical accessibility, the task force recognizes the importance of cultural competency in healthcare delivery. To address this, they have partnered with local healthcare providers to offer cultural sensitivity training to medical professionals. This training equips healthcare providers with the necessary knowledge and skills to understand and address the unique cultural and linguistic needs of the Latino community. By fostering a culturally sensitive healthcare environment, the task force aims to improve patient-provider communication and ultimately enhance health outcomes for Latinos.

Language barriers are another significant challenge faced by the Latino community when accessing healthcare. To overcome this obstacle, the task force has implemented language assistance programs in healthcare settings. These programs provide interpretation services to ensure effective communication between patients and healthcare providers. By breaking down language barriers, the task force aims to empower Latinos to actively participate in their healthcare decisions and receive the appropriate care they need.

Furthermore, the task force recognizes the importance of preventive care in promoting overall health and well-being. To encourage Latinos to prioritize preventive care, they have launched educational campaigns that focus on raising awareness about the importance of regular check-ups, vaccinations, and screenings. By providing information in a culturally relevant manner, the task force aims to empower Latinos to take proactive steps towards maintaining their health and preventing the onset of chronic diseases.

Another crucial aspect of promoting accessible healthcare for the Latino community is addressing the issue of affordability. The task force has been actively advocating for policies that expand access to affordable healthcare services, including Medicaid expansion and the implementation of sliding fee scales in healthcare facilities. By working towards making healthcare more affordable, the task force aims to ensure that financial constraints do not prevent Latinos from seeking necessary medical care.

Addressing Health Disparities among Latinos: Challenges and Solutions

Health disparities among Latinos have long been a pressing issue in the United States. As a result, the Latino Task Force has taken on the responsibility of addressing these disparities and implementing initiatives to improve the health outcomes of the Latino community. In this article, we will take a closer look at the challenges faced by Latinos in accessing healthcare and the solutions proposed by the Latino Task Force.

One of the major challenges faced by Latinos in accessing healthcare is the lack of health insurance coverage. According to recent statistics, a significant portion of the Latino population remains uninsured, making it difficult for them to receive timely and adequate medical care. This lack of coverage often leads to delayed diagnoses and treatment, exacerbating health conditions and increasing the risk of complications. To tackle this issue, the Latino Task Force has been actively advocating for policies that expand health insurance coverage for Latinos, such as Medicaid expansion and the Affordable Care Act.

Another challenge faced by Latinos is the language barrier. Many Latinos are not proficient in English, which poses a significant obstacle when seeking healthcare services. Language barriers can lead to miscommunication, misunderstandings, and ultimately, inadequate care. To address this issue, the Latino Task Force has been working to improve language access in healthcare settings. This includes advocating for the provision of interpreters and bilingual healthcare professionals, as well as promoting the translation of healthcare materials into Spanish and other languages commonly spoken by Latinos.

In addition to these challenges, cultural factors also play a role in health disparities among Latinos. Cultural beliefs and practices can influence health behaviors and attitudes towards healthcare. For instance, some Latinos may rely on traditional remedies or home remedies instead of seeking professional medical care. This can delay necessary treatment and lead to poorer health outcomes. To address this issue, the Latino Task Force has been engaging with the Latino community to promote health education and raise awareness about the importance of evidence-based medical care. By fostering culturally sensitive healthcare practices, the Task Force aims to bridge the gap between cultural beliefs and modern healthcare.

Furthermore, socioeconomic factors contribute to health disparities among Latinos. Many Latinos face economic hardships, which can limit their access to healthcare services. Low-income individuals often struggle to afford medical expenses, including medications and preventive screenings. To address this issue, the Latino Task Force has been advocating for policies that improve access to affordable healthcare services, such as expanding community health centers and increasing funding for programs that provide financial assistance to low-income individuals.
